J
2006-01-21 21:26:48 ( ID:yyjjti8kn4. )
[ 削除 / 引用して返信 ]
いまどき3.0.4で申し訳ないのですが、ふぬああAVI2独自をフルカラーでは
読み込めないのかもしれないなと考え始めています。
(ちなみに他の形式のソースは試してません)
色がつぶれていないことを確認してあるソースを読み込ませても
フィルター設定画面やエンコードした結果のMPEG2ファイルを見ると、
色数がhighcolorどころか10000色もないように減少して見えます。
同じソースをPlusでエンコした場合はそのような色の減少は起こりません。
VBR(Average bitrate)6000bps、Max15000bps、でテストエンコしてます。
何故、こんな減少が起こるのでしょうか?
設定で回避できるものでしょうか?
J
2006-01-21 23:01:52 ( ID:yyjjti8kn4. )
[ 削除 / 引用して返信 ]
自己レス(追伸)です。
3.3.7.116でもやはり同じ現象です。
念の為、もう一度Plusでエンコしてみましたが、こちらでは色数の減少は起こりません。
新しい製品の方が機能が落ちるとは考えにくいので、設定次第で解消できる可能性が
高いと思うのですが、一体、どこを設定すればいいのでしょう?
(エンコしたものをPCで鑑賞するために(デフォルトですが)プログレッシブ化の
設定にしてます。)
3.0Xpressの方はPlusと違い、ブロックノイズが殆ど出ないし、フレーム計算にバグは
ないし、全体としてはずっと進歩していると思うのですが、今のところ、この色数減少が
致命的です。
詳しい方、ご教授を宜しくお願いします。
fay
2006-01-21 23:59:28 ( ID:pzb9sacmdom )
[ 削除 / 引用して返信 ]
ふぬああを使っているということは、何らかのコーデックでソフトウェア圧縮をしている
と思いますが、何を使っているのでしょうか? また書かれていないのでおそらく問題は
ないのでしょうが、カット編集画面できちんと映像が表示されていますか? オーバーレイ
をONにしても大丈夫でしょうか?
またAVI出力で何もコーデックを使わずに無圧縮で出力した場合もその減色現象が発生する
でしょうか?
J
2006-01-22 00:11:29 ( ID:yyjjti8kn4. )
[ 削除 / 引用して返信 ]
レスありがとうございます。
無圧縮AVIです。
カット編集画面のプレビューは表示されています。
この画面で既に色数が落ちていることがはっきりと見て取れます。(ここはあくまで
プレビュー画面なので、これはこれでいいのかもしれませんが)
宜しくお願いします。
fay
2006-01-22 00:41:00 ( ID:pzb9sacmdom )
[ 削除 / 引用して返信 ]
カット編集画面などのプレビュー画面で表示されている映像がそのままエンコードされる
と考えてまず間違いありませんから、そこですでに色が正しくないならエンコード結果も
正しくなりません。少なくともフィルター設定画面では正しい色で表示されていないと、
色調補正の結果などが正しく確認できませんから。
ソースは無圧縮とのことですが、24Bitの無圧縮でしょうか? 24Bit無圧縮かどうかは、
真空波動研を使って調べればわかります。もし24Bit以外の無圧縮になっているなら、
AVIでは無圧縮として扱われずに何らかのコーデックが使われるはずです。FourCCがYUY2
なら、通常はMicrosoft YUVコーデックが使われるなどです。
もし何らかのコーデックが使われていることが分かったなら、環境設定のAVIコーデック
設定で該当コーデックのYUVデコード/エンコードを「いいえ」にしてみれば結果が変わる
かも知れません。Canopus Motion JPEGコーデックはこの設定を変更すると正しく扱える
ようになりましたので。
ちょうき
2006-01-22 14:54:14 ( ID:2/r4/zzidih )
[ 削除 / 引用して返信 ]
3.0のカット編集画面でオーバーレイをONにして
その状態のまま、WindowsMediaPlayerで元のソースファイルを
再生してみて色数が減色している様に見えたら、ディスプレイの設定が
おかしくなっている可能性が有ります。
一度確かめてみてはどうでしょうか。
J
2006-01-22 22:18:40 ( ID:yyjjti8kn4. )
[ 削除 / 引用して返信 ]
皆様、いろいろご親切にありがとうございます。
あまり良い報告材料がなく、レスできませんでした。
真空波動研で調べたところ、ソースの無圧縮ふぬああいAVI2独自の映像は16ビット
でした。
クロシコの激安BT878系でキャプチャーした映像なので、16ビットなのだと思います。
自分の目でみても確かにソース映像が16ビットあたりだということはわかります。
AVIコーデックの設定を全ていいえにしても結果は変わりませんでした。
(デコードもエンコードも両方全ていいえにしました)
同じソースでもPlusなら、間違いなく、色数減少はしません(つまり、結果も16ビットのままです)。
3.0Xpressだと色減少します。
ディスプレイの解像度の問題ではないことは確実です。それぞれのエンコード結果を
同じマシン上のMediaPlayerで確認してますので
この私の遭遇している問題は、3.0Xpressの制限(Plusからのデグレード点)ではないかという
気がします。
この掲示板をペガシスの方がご覧になっているのであれば、答えて頂きたいです。
この掲示板で書くべきことがらではないのかもしれませんが、
私はPC鑑賞用に単に2パスVBRで高画質にエンコしたいだけなので、
MPEG2にもTMPGencにもこだわりはありません。
xvidとかでも全然かまわないのですが、xvidを試したところ、
VBR(Average Bitrate)がまともに働かないようだったで、何となくMPEG2にしようかな
と思って、テストエンコを繰り返している状況です。
xvidとかで、ノイズの多い映像を、割と高いビットレートでVBR(Average Bitrate)で
正しくエンコできる方法が確認できれば、その方法を採用すると思います。
もしこの方面でも何かご存知であればポインタを示して頂ければありがたいです。
J
2006-01-23 00:16:05 ( ID:yyjjti8kn4. )
[ 削除 / 引用して返信 ]
ソース映像を24ビットに変更すると、色数の減少は起こりません。
要は今更16ビットの映像をエンコする人なんてまずいないから未対応なのでしょう。
私的には16ビットでキャプチャーしたいのですが、(ディスク容量を節約して一気に多数の
映像をバッチエンコードしたいから)あきらめざるをえないようです。
どうも皆様お騒がせしました。
ちょうき
2006-01-23 01:06:07 ( ID:2/r4/zzidih )
[ 削除 / 引用して返信 ]
YUVのデコードをOFFにしても同じだったという事は
TMPGEnc2.5では自前のAVIリーダーで読み込んで無かった可能性が有りますね。
3.0はYUV読み込みで2.5はRGB読み込みなので3.0でも同じくRGB読み込みモードにしても
同じにならないという事は、3.0のリーダーをVFAPI以外全部切って
VFAPIとDirectShowリーダーのみで読むと同じようになるかもしれません。
ただ、VFAPI経由だと効率が悪いのでお勧めできませんが。
|